What does scope mean in Latin?
word-forming element indicating an instrument for seeing, from Late Latin scopium, from Greek skopion, from skopein to look, to examine (from the root PIE *spek to observe).
Is scopy a suffix?
The suffix scopy means study or examination. An example of a fluoroscopy used as a suffix is an endoscopy, or examination of the inside of the body.
